La Regola Azienda Vitivinicola
About the Winery
La Regola is a family-owned winery nestled along the Tuscany Coast, in the scenic Cecina Valley near Riparbella. The winery boasts 20 hectares of vineyards spread across flatlands and hills, cultivating vines with a commitment to organic farming since 2015. With a deep respect for the land’s heritage, La Regola blends local varieties like Vermentino and Sangiovese with French varieties, including Cabernet Franc. The estate’s eco-friendly philosophy and beautiful setting offer a harmonious blend of nature, tradition, and modern winemaking.
About the Wines
La Regola produces a diverse range of wines that reflect the purity of Tuscany's terroir. Their flagship wine, Cru La Regola, is crafted from Cabernet Franc, while other varieties like Vermentino and Sangiovese offer a taste of the region’s local grapes. The estate also creates a dessert wine from Trebbiano, Malvasia, and Colombana grapes, as well as a sparkling Manseng wine. Each bottle reflects La Regola’s dedication to sustainable farming and the exceptional quality of their vineyards.
